My hometown is…
Traralgon.  It is situated in Latrobe Valley / Gippsland Victoria.

If you’re visiting you should…
Take a look at the food.  For a regional area, Traralgon has an extensive array of different restaurants and cafe eateries.  We also have some exceptional coffee baristas.  Gippsland also has some high-quality tourist options.  We are an hour from the snow (clearly in Winter) and an hour from the 90-mile beach.  Also, Wilson’s Prom has some of the most beautiful beaches you will come across and some fantastic hiking tracks.

The best bit about living here is…
We are also only 2 hours from Melbourne so if you want to go to an AFL game its a good day trip!

The easiest way to get here is…
In your own helicopter… or you can come straight up the freeway from Melbourne.

Something you might not know about the area is…
That it is a short (10 minute) drive to the Bushies bakery in Glengarry.  This bakery produces many variations of the Hot Cross Bun over Easter that are exported all over Victoria (potentially further) and have queues up the Main Road in Glengarry.  They produce flavours like Jam Doughnut (my favourite), Rasberry Choc Chip, Choc Chip with Salted Caramel Centres, Lemon Meringue…… you get the idea.  And the best part, $1 from each sale is donated to Royal Children’s Hospital.
